Does Vaping Affect Muscle Growth?

Now, let's address the burning question: does vaping affect muscle growth? While research specifically focusing on this relationship is limited, several factors suggest potential implications.

1. Nicotine's Influence

One significant component of vaping is nicotine, a stimulant known to affect various physiological processes in the body. 

Nicotine has been shown to increase heart rate and blood pressure, potentially impacting blood flow to muscles during exercise. 

Restricted blood flow could limit the delivery of oxygen and nutrients to muscles, hampering their ability to repair and grow effectively.

2. Inflammatory Response

Moreover, vaping has been associated with an increased inflammatory response in the body. Chronic inflammation can interfere with the muscle repair process, prolonging recovery time and impeding muscle growth. 

Additionally, elevated inflammation levels may contribute to muscle soreness and fatigue, potentially hindering workout performance and consistency.

3. Impact on Testosterone Levels

Testosterone, a hormone crucial for muscle growth, plays a significant role in regulating muscle protein synthesis and repair. Some studies suggest that nicotine exposure, such as through vaping, may suppress testosterone levels in both men and women. Reduced testosterone levels could compromise muscle-building processes, potentially slowing progress in the gym.

4. Nutritional Considerations

Furthermore, vaping could indirectly impact muscle growth by influencing dietary habits. Some individuals may turn to vaping as a means to manage appetite or curb cravings, potentially leading to changes in eating patterns or food choices. 

Poor nutrition can undermine muscle-building efforts by depriving the body of essential nutrients needed for growth and repair.

Does Nicotine Affect Muscle Growth?

Yes, nicotine can potentially affect muscle growth. It may impact blood flow, increase inflammation, and alter hormone levels, all of which could hinder muscle repair and growth processes. However, the specific effects of nicotine on muscle growth are still being researched.

What is the main cause of vaping affecting muscle growth? 

  • Nicotine Content: Nicotine, present in vaping products, is the primary culprit.

  • Blood Flow Restriction: Nicotine constricts blood vessels, reducing oxygen and nutrient delivery to muscles.

  • Increased Inflammation: Vaping can lead to higher levels of inflammation, hindering muscle repair.

  • Hormonal Changes: Nicotine exposure may disrupt hormone levels, including testosterone, crucial for muscle growth.

FAQs

Can vaping affect my workout performance?

Yes, vaping may impact workout performance due to its potential effects on factors such as cardiovascular function, inflammation, and hormone levels.

Is vaping safer than smoking when it comes to muscle growth?

Can I still build muscle if I vape?

Yes, individuals who vape can still build muscle through proper nutrition, consistent training, and adequate rest. However, vaping may present additional challenges or barriers to optimal muscle growth.
